*The Rhode Island Historical Society has the largest collection of cemetery records for the state. The Society has the Bates, Briggs, and Daughters of the American Revolution (DAR) collections that contain inscriptions from Rhode Island cemeteries. These collections are also at the Family History Library. They are described in [[Rhode Island Genealogy|Rhode Island Genealogy]].

*A guide to cemetery records is David W. Dumas, ''Rhode Island Grave Records: A Bibliography, Rhode Island Roots, 3'' (Winter 1977): 2-7 (see [[Rhode Island Periodicals|Rhode Island Periodicals]]).
